$BTC Bitcoin (BTC), the leading cryptocurrency, continues to dominate the digital asset market with its decentralized and limited-supply nature. Often seen as "digital gold," BTC is widely used for investment, trading, and as a store of value. Its market behavior is influenced by macroeconomic trends, institutional adoption, regulatory developments, and technological upgrades like the Lightning Network. Bitcoin’s price can be highly volatile, driven by global demand and speculation. As of 2025, its market cap remains the largest among cryptocurrencies, attracting investors, institutions, and even governments. Despite competition from altcoins, Bitcoin’s strong brand, security, and network effect keep it at the forefront of the crypto ecosystem.
